Output 96fae10786c8fde63c91cc80ac2dc69d195bfe110853d347dcc0e3513b684115:1

value
270327
script pubkey
OP_0 OP_PUSHBYTES_20 d5450b0a359f57dd4b07cc099a801d342f6bf545
address
bc1q64zskz34nata6jc8esye4qqaxshkha29mr6ztt
transaction
96fae10786c8fde63c91cc80ac2dc69d195bfe110853d347dcc0e3513b684115
confirmations
157600
spent
true